Ahead of Liverpool's Champions League semi-final first leg against Roma on Tuesday night, the Serie A club's president James Pallotta admitted that Jurgen Klopp has expressed a desire to sign their 'keeper.
"I am not going to sell him," Pallotta told Sky.
"Liverpool want to sign him and we are on very good terms with him.
"I am sure we will receive some huge offers this summer.
"We don’t want to sell him but the decision must also be taken by Monchi and the manager. We want to build the future of Roma around him.
"We had no choice when we sold Salah and Pjanic.
"If they had told me they wanted to stay we could have talked and find a solution but Salah wanted to prove himself in the Premier League.
